Subcellular localization of the enzyme that forms mannosyl retinyl phosphate from guanosine diphosphate [14C]mannose and retinyl phosphate.

Abstract

The subcellular distribution of the enzyme catalysing the conversion of retinyl phosphate and GDP-[14C]mannose into [14C]mannosyl retinyl phosphate was determined by using subcellular fractions of rat liver. Purity of fractions, as determined by marker enzymes, was 80% or better. The amount of mannosyl retinyl phosphate formed (pmol/min per mg of protein) for each fraction was: rough endoplasmic reticulum 0.48 +/- 0.09 (mean +/- S.D.); smooth membranes (consisting of 60% smooth endoplasmic reticulum and 40% Golgi apparatus), 0.18 +/- 0.03; Golgi apparatus, 0.13 +/- 0.03; and plasma membrane 0.02.

摘要

通过使用大鼠肝脏的亚细胞组分,确定了催化视黄基磷酸酯和GDP-[14C]甘露糖转化为[14C]甘露糖基视黄基磷酸酯的酶的亚细胞分布。通过标记酶测定,各组分的纯度为80%或更高。每个组分形成的甘露糖基视黄基磷酸酯的量(每毫克蛋白质的皮摩尔数/分钟)为:粗面内质网0.48±0.09(平均值±标准差);光滑膜(由60%的光滑内质网和40%的高尔基体组成),0.18±0.03;高尔基体,0.13±0.03;质膜,0.02。
